Top 10 Legal Questions About Definition of Legal Spouse

Question Answer
1. What is the legal definition of a spouse? A legal spouse is a person who is recognized as being married to another person under the laws of a particular jurisdiction. This recognition grants the spouse certain rights and responsibilities, including inheritance rights, the ability to make medical decisions, and the ability to file joint tax returns.
2. Can same-sex couples be considered legal spouses? Yes, in jurisdictions where same-sex marriage is legally recognized, same-sex couples can be considered legal spouses. The Supreme Court`s landmark decision in Obergefell v. Hodges legalized same-sex marriage nationwide in 2015, granting same-sex couples the same rights and responsibilities as opposite-sex couples.
3. What if a couple is married in one state but moves to a state that doesn`t recognize their marriage? If a couple is legally married in one state, their marriage is generally recognized as valid in other states, even if those states do not permit same-sex marriage. However, some states may have specific laws or regulations that restrict the recognition of out-of-state marriages, so it`s important to seek legal counsel if there are concerns about the validity of a marriage in a new state.
4. Can a person have more than one legal spouse? No, U.S. Law, person one legal spouse time. Bigamy, which is the act of marrying someone while still legally married to another person, is illegal and can result in criminal charges.
5. What rights do legal spouses have in the event of a divorce? Legal spouses have various rights in the event of a divorce, including the right to an equitable distribution of marital property, the right to spousal support or alimony, and the right to custody and support of any children from the marriage.
6. How does the definition of legal spouse affect immigration status? The definition of legal spouse is crucial in determining eligibility for immigration benefits. U.S. citizen or lawful permanent resident can sponsor their legal spouse for a green card, and being married to a U.S. citizen or lawful permanent resident can provide a pathway to legal immigration status.
7. What happens if a person dies without a legal spouse? If a person dies without a legal spouse, their assets and estate will be distributed according to the laws of intestacy in their state of residence. This means that their property will be distributed to their closest living relatives, such as children, parents, or siblings.
8. Can a couple be considered legal spouses if they have a common-law marriage? Common-law marriage is a marriage that is recognized by the law even though the couple did not have a formal ceremony or marriage license. Not all states recognize common-law marriage, but in states that do, the couple must meet specific requirements, such as cohabitating and presenting themselves as married, in order to be considered legal spouses.
9. What rights do legal spouses have in the event of a medical emergency? Legal spouses have the right to make medical decisions on behalf of their incapacitated spouse, as well as the right to visit their spouse in the hospital or receive medical information about their spouse`s condition. These rights are granted by laws such as the Health Insurance Portability and Accountability Act (HIPAA).
10. How can a couple ensure that their marriage is legally recognized? Couples can ensure that their marriage is legally recognized by obtaining a valid marriage license, having a formal marriage ceremony that complies with state laws, and registering their marriage with the appropriate government authorities. It`s also important to stay informed about changes in marriage laws and regulations to ensure ongoing legal recognition of the marriage.
